Definitions | |
Affiliates | Companies related by common ownership or control. They can be financial and nonfinancial companies.
1.HB Subsidiaries 2.HB Realty. Hyperion Bank does not share with our affiliates.
|
Nonaffiliates | Companies not related by common ownership or control. They can be financial and nonfinancial companies.
|
Joint Marketing | A formal agreement between nonaffiliated financial companies that together market financial products or services to you.
